Step-by-Step Guide to Evacuating During a Plumbing Emergency

1. Assess the Situation (30 Seconds)

Once you detect a plumbing emergency, pause to assess the situation. Is it a burst pipe causing flooding? A sewage backup? Knowing the problem helps guide your next steps and ensures everyone acts calmly.

2. Alert Your Household (5 Seconds)

Quickly wake or alert all household members, ensuring everyone understands the urgency. Assign someone to help young children or pets evacuate safely.

3. Turn Off Water Supply (10 Seconds)

If it's safe to do so, locate your home's main water shut-off valve and turn it clockwise to stop water flow. This action minimizes damage from potential flooding until a professional can assess the issue.

Tip: Your main water shut-off valve is usually located near the water meter or in a utility room. Check with your local utility company if you're unsure.

4. Evacuate Immediately (30 Seconds)

Leave your home immediately, taking these precautions:

  • Go to Higher Ground: If there's flooding, move to higher levels of your home or to safety outside.

  • Take Essentials: Grab important documents, medications, and any valuables that can easily be carried.

  • Turn Off Gas (If Possible): If you smell gas or suspect a leak, shut off the main gas valve and open windows for ventilation before evacuating. Never use matches or lighters.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

  1. Q: When is it an actual plumbing emergency, not a minor issue? A: Any situation involving water damage, raw sewage, toxic fumes from gas leaks, or significant pressure changes warrants immediate attention. Don't hesitate to evacuate and call a professional.

  2. Q: What should I do if I smell gas during a plumbing emergency? A: If you suspect a gas leak, turn off the main gas valve, open windows for ventilation, and immediately evacuate your home. Contact your gas company or a licensed plumber for assistance.

  3. Q: Can I handle minor plumbing issues myself to save money? A: While DIY projects can be satisfying, major plumbing problems often require professional tools and expertise. Attempting to fix complex issues yourself could cause further damage or create safety hazards.
